詳細解析:紅外遙控編碼與解碼

2021-02-13 21ic電子網

隨著家用電器、視聽產品的普及,紅外線遙控器已被廣泛使用在各種類型的家電產品上(如遙控開關、智能開關等)。其具有體積小、抗幹擾能力強、功耗低、功能強、成本低等特點,在工業設備中也得到廣泛應用。

一般而言,一個通用的紅外遙控系統由發射和接收兩大部分組成,如圖1 所示:

其中發射部分主要包括鍵盤矩陣、編碼調製、紅外發射管;接收部分包括光、電信號的轉換以及放大、解調、解碼電路。舉例來說,通常我們家電遙控器信號的發射,就是將相應按鍵所對應的控制指令和系統碼( 由0 和1 組成的序列),調製在32~56kHz 範圍內的載波上,然後經放大、驅動紅外發射管將信號發射出去。此外,現在流行的控制方法是應用編/ 解碼專用集成電路晶片來實現。

不同公司的遙控晶片,採用的遙控碼格式也不一樣。在此介紹目前廣泛使用較普遍的兩種,一種是NEC Protocol 的PWM( 脈衝寬度調製) 標準,一種是Philips RC-5 Protocol 的PPM( 脈衝位置調製) 標準。

NEC 標準(代表晶片WD6122):遙控載波的頻率為38kHz( 佔空比為1:3) ;當某個按鍵按下時,系統首先發射一個完整的全碼,然後經延時再發射一系列簡碼,直到按鍵鬆開即停止發射。簡碼重複為延時108ms,即兩個引導脈衝上升沿之間的間隔都是108ms。如圖2所示即為完整的NTC編碼。

對於NTC編碼,由引導碼、用戶編碼低位,用戶編碼高位、鍵數據編碼、鍵數據編碼五部分組成,引導碼由一個9ms的載波波形和4.5ms的關斷時間構成,它作為隨後發射的碼的引導,這樣當接收系統是由微處理器構成的時候,能更有效地處理碼的接收與檢測及其它各項控制之間的時序關係。編碼採用脈衝位置調製方式(PPM)。利用脈衝之間的時間間隔來區分「0」和「1」。每次8位的碼被傳送之後,它們的反碼也被傳送,減少了系統的誤碼率。數據0 可用「高電平0.56ms +低電平0.56ms」表示,數據1 可用「高電平0.56ms +低電平1.68ms」表示。

PHILIPS 標準(代表晶片SAA3010):載波頻率為38kHz ;沒有簡碼,點按鍵時,控制碼在1 和0 之間切換,若持續按鍵,則控制碼不變。一個全碼可等同於起始碼、控制碼、系統碼、數據碼的時間總和,數據0 用「低電平0. 889ms +高電平0. 889ms」表示;數據1 用「 高電平0. 889ms + 低電平0.889ms」表示,如圖3 所示。

SAA3010 的位傳送方式是採用雙相位,位1 和位0 的相位正好相反。在解碼時可以用定時採樣的方式進行解碼,一個位採樣二次,分別在位波形的四分之一和四分之三處進行採樣,如位1 用這種方法採樣的值就是0 和1。當然也可以只採樣一次,例如在波形的四分之一處進行採樣,然後定時一個波形的周期再採樣,這樣位1 採樣的值就是0。

編碼時高低電平以1 0表示,解碼時需要按0 1識別,即編碼與解碼需要倒相,編程時需要注意的關鍵點。

本程序使用的晶片為WD6122,因此使用NTC編碼標準

相關焦點

  • 完全解析:視頻編碼與封裝
    -----       理解了碼率之後我們就應當理解視頻的編碼,視頻編碼的存在意義就是正確的拋棄視頻信息來達到壓縮視頻容量的目的。所謂正確就是指編碼高效率,智能的在儘可能不改變畫面觀感的情況下捨棄信息。常規的有損編碼可以分為二種:幀內壓縮與幀間壓縮。幀內壓縮顧名思義,代表對於每一幀畫面進行獨立的壓縮,這種壓縮方式的優點就是對於電腦的負擔較小,缺點則是文件的大小會非常巨大。幀間壓縮則是利用多幀比較進行壓縮,通過這個方法文件大小可以被大大縮減,但是卻對電腦有著較大的負擔。
  • 知識:LED紅外補光燈的構成與應用解析
    ,而且紅外補光燈還具有白天與日光疊加使用和夜間獨立對車牌照明兼容使用的特點,白天可以平抑逆光,夜間可壓制車大燈眩光。4、LED紅外補光燈的光斑均勻,發光強度與出光角度可調節。5、LED紅外補光燈安裝調試方便,可以與多種CCD相機進行匹配。6、LED監控補光燈的功耗低,效率高。7、LED監控補光燈可以晝夜常亮,使用壽命長,LED光源的使用壽命為50000小時。8、功耗小,重量輕,體積小,安裝方便,可以方便地與攝像機、防護罩構成卡口一體化裝置。
  • 2014年遠紅外電暖器暢銷的三大理由
    遠紅外線電暖器因其具有取暖與遠紅外線保健功能備受市場歡迎,遠紅外線電暖器到底有沒有商家宣傳的具有多種功能呢,九諾斯節能採暖與您一起分析下
  • HS海關編碼是什麼?
    1、定義:海關編碼即HS編碼,為編碼協調製度的簡稱。
  • 波粒解碼監視器就應該這麼用!
    波粒解碼監視器與普通監視器相比,它內置了16路高清解碼功能,無需NVR與解碼伺服器,直接通過網絡獲取IPC圖像並解碼顯示,如下圖所示:接下來,我們來看看它是怎麼應用到項目裡,哪些領域最適合發揮它的優勢?
  • 工程量清單項目編碼
    編碼以五級編碼設置,用十二位阿拉伯數字表示。一、二、三、四級編碼統一;第五級編碼由工程量清單編制人區分具體工程的清單項目特徵而分別編碼。各級編碼代表的含義是:①第一級表示分類碼(分二位,按建設工程工程量清單計價規範 GB 50500-2008附錄順序確定);附錄A 建築工程為01,附錄B裝飾裝修工程為02,附錄C安裝工程為03,附錄D市政工程為04,附錄E園林綠化工程為05;②第二級表示章(專業工程)順序碼(分二位);③第三級表示節(分部工程)順序碼(分二位);
  • 海關HS編碼查詢網址大全
    海關HS編碼查詢網址大全,這是小編收集和整理的一些比較權威的海關HS編碼查詢網站,希望能為外貿朋友們需要查詢海關HS編碼查詢是提供幫助。
  • 獨家:解碼英語,打開英語學習大門的密碼
    棟梁獨家—解碼英語,帶你找到通往英語殿堂的捷徑。研究表明,人類的大腦有一個專門處理語言文字的區域,負責完成文字解碼過程以及其他相關的深入語言功能。只有科學的有效的開發大腦文字解碼處理功能,才可以做到流利的閱讀。母語的學生需要這種訓練,非母語的學生就更加重要了。
  • 金耀照明:遙控升降燈
    遙控升降燈的誕生,解決了高空照明維修、清潔難題。本裝置可輕鬆將應用在較高位置的燈飾下降至地面進行維修、清潔等,事後再將燈飾自動提升至工作原位。無需使用高額的升降車或支棚搭架,方便及時更換燈泡和檢修,瞬間恢復照明節省時間。
  • 有問有答:「紅外測溫槍」是怎麼測溫的,靠譜嗎?
    為什麼是「紅外」?我們剛說的測溫槍,基本上是採用紅外測溫法。為什麼會是「紅外」呢?英國物理學家F. W. 赫胥爾在1800年作各色光研究時發現了紅外線,當時稱作「不可見之光」,赫胥爾用三稜鏡將太陽光分解,並在各色光位置上放上溫度計,結果發現位於紅外線位置的溫度計升溫最快,紅外線熱作用強。
  • 【吳慧專欄】《數字編碼》教學設計
    (報警電話)3.像110這樣,將數字或者字母按照一定的規則排列,用來表達一定含義的,我們把它稱為編碼。(完成板書:數字既可以表示數量和順序,也能用來表示編碼。)編碼能表達一定的信息。今天,我們一起來學習《數字編碼》。
  • 銷售 遙控爬牆車(玩具)
    爬牆車,即遙控爬牆車之所以能吸附在光滑的牆壁上,主要是靠著真空負壓原理,依賴車身內先進的離心式風機系統。
  • 技巧丨教你如何快速查詢海關編碼
    海關編碼又叫商品編碼,或HSCODE,為編碼協調製度的簡稱。
  • 母帶子遊公園遭遙控飛機撞頭慘死,子撕心裂肺:我要媽媽
    據臺灣媒體報導,臺南市一名35歲林姓女子,今天(2日)下午帶著2歲的兒子前往屏東墾丁龍磐公園遊玩,不料被一名男子的遙控飛機撞擊,當場頭骨破裂
  • 經典總結:ICD-10合併編碼的規則探討
    首頁主要診斷:慢性腎炎 N03.5、N03.7、N03.8(糾正:合併為N02.5、N02.7)其他診斷:繫膜增生性腎炎伴新月體形成及硬化                   IgA腎病LeeV級                   慢性腎衰竭CKD3期N18.8編碼查找與分析
  • 深度解析與判斷:感覺型S與直覺型N
    模塊一、從四個字母深入解析,再到如何診斷自己和別人的性格類型的依據和原理,最後到短板修煉及常見疑難問題解答;模塊二、八大功能的類型和排序解析,(通俗易懂地解析16型人格的功能即天賦短板的排序而不是背圖表),再到八維的具體運用和發展;模塊三、四大氣質類型(性情)詳細解析,涵蓋外在行為特徵和內在滿足的天賦和短板;模塊四、16型人格對應的人格畫像詳細解析,以及各自滿足的工作內容、婚戀匹配、育兒、自我管理
  • MIBO遠紅外線熱療法:全新定義乾眼家庭治療
    MIBO家用可攜式遠紅外線乾眼治療儀可完美適用於家庭治療,達到暫時性緩解乾眼症狀的目的。
  • NAMM 2016 展會:RunningMan AXIS iPad 遙控混音系統和 DC16 控臺第一時間上手
    整套系統的連接非常便捷,三臺iPad直接通過USB連接(當然也可以無線,方便調音師走到任何位置做遙控):其中其實有一臺iPad是必須一直連接上的,另外兩個USB接口其實就是充電用,它們通過無線來接入系統做遙控。